Eclipse Records is thrilled to announce the signing of Past Five, an alternative metal band from BorasSweden to an exclusive, worldwide deal. The band recently wrapped recording with producer Christian Silver (Dragonforce, Arch Enemy, Soilwork) at the infamous StudioMega in Varberg, Sweden. The resulting EP entitled Detox is scheduled for release on May 8, 2020 via Eclipse Records.
As a project started by band members in their teen years as an after-school hobby, Past Five has evolved into a serious career path with a focus on songwriting and delivering loud energetic live shows. With the band members growing up in small suburban towns, they often found themselves with little or nothing to do, so it was only natural for creativity to become the dominant way of coping with their bleak surroundings. Naturally, this has proven useful for their musical and creative endeavors.
